Output c5426c93e19edd7a1cd623d66e510b0916b640ca9e7dc40944f62ac70b8c91a8:1

value
2141546204
script pubkey
OP_0 OP_PUSHBYTES_20 c3a31a4a30c7b70ab29adea41f5b707ac18f523e
address
bc1qcw335j3sc7ms4v56m6jp7kms0tqc75372e4vy3
transaction
c5426c93e19edd7a1cd623d66e510b0916b640ca9e7dc40944f62ac70b8c91a8
confirmations
56933
spent
true